Cookies
When viewers visit our website, we may assign their computer one or more cookies. Cookies are very small files with strings of characters that are placed on your computer and uniquely identify your browser. Cookies facilitate access to our website, allow us to save user preferences and track user trends and enhance the proper operation of our website and your online experience.
We may automatically collect information about online activity on our website such as searches viewers conduct and services viewers use on our website and the links viewers click. Users who refuse cookies assume responsibility for any and all resulting loss of functionality of the website or its services therein.

Web Beacons
Our website may use web beacons. Web beacons are small transparent graphic images often used in tandem with cookies to track your use of the website and enhance your individual online website experience by collecting a limited set of information about website visitors. Web beacons may also be used in e-mail communications in order to understand user behavior, such as whether messages have been opened and acted upon.
